新手别怕!用嘉立创EDA从零画一块ESP8266最小系统板(附完整PCB源文件)

张开发
2026/6/24 21:03:49 15 分钟阅读
新手别怕!用嘉立创EDA从零画一块ESP8266最小系统板(附完整PCB源文件)
从零玩转ESP8266用嘉立创EDA打造你的第一块物联网开发板第一次打开PCB设计软件时那种手足无措的感觉我至今记忆犹新——满屏的专业术语、复杂的工具栏、密密麻麻的网格线仿佛在告诉我这不是你该来的地方。但当我真正完成第一块ESP8266最小系统板的设计后才发现原来PCB设计也可以像搭积木一样有趣。本文将带你用嘉立创EDA这个国产神器一步步构建属于你的物联网开发板过程中你不仅能学到实用技巧还会收获原来如此的顿悟时刻。1. 准备工作认识你的电子积木在开始搭建之前我们需要先了解手中的积木块——ESP8266最小系统的基本构成。这个系统就像是为ESP8266芯片打造的生存必备套装让它能够正常工作并与其他设备通信。核心组件清单ESP8266模块如ESP-12F电源管理芯片AMS1117-3.3V滤波电容10μF和0.1μF组合电阻和LED用于状态指示排针连接其他设备提示初学者常犯的错误是忽略滤波电容的重要性。实际上这些看似不起眼的小元件对系统稳定性至关重要就像给芯片提供纯净水而不是浑浊河水。工具准备下载安装嘉立创EDA专业版比网页版更稳定注册账号并登录方便云同步设计准备ESP8266相关元件的封装库可从社区直接导入# 快速查找元件的小技巧 # 在嘉立创EDA搜索框中输入 # ESP-12F - 查找ESP8266模块 # AMS1117 - 查找稳压芯片 # 0603 - 查找常用封装的电容电阻2. 原理图设计把想法变成电路图原理图就像建筑的蓝图它不关心元件具体放在哪里只关注它们如何连接。这个阶段最重要的是建立正确的逻辑连接关系。常见新手陷阱及解决方案问题类型典型表现解决方法电源混淆把5V直接接到ESP8266必须使用3.3V稳压芯片引脚冲突复用同一GPIO做不同功能仔细查阅芯片手册缺少上拉电阻I2C接口不工作添加4.7kΩ上拉电阻滤波不足系统频繁重启增加电源端滤波电容分步操作指南创建新项目命名为My_ESP8266_Board从元件库拖入ESP-12F模块到画布中央添加AMS1117-3.3V稳压电路输入脚接5V电源输出脚接ESP8266的VCCGND共地在电源输入输出端添加滤波电容组合添加复位电路10kΩ电阻100nF电容放置4针排针用于串口通信TX/RX/GND/VCC注意原理图完成后务必使用ERC检查功能它能帮你发现未连接的引脚等常见错误。3. PCB布局给电子元件找个好家转换到PCB界面时所有元件会堆在一起看起来一团糟。别慌这是正常现象——现在我们要做的就是给它们安排合理的座位。布局黄金法则电源优先先布置电源相关元件确保供电路径简洁信号流畅高频信号线尽量短直散热考虑给稳压芯片留出散热空间人性化设计接口位置方便插拔实战布局步骤将稳压芯片放在板子边缘方便散热ESP8266模块居中放置作为核心器件滤波电容紧靠对应电源引脚越近越好排针沿板边排列方便连接使用对齐工具快捷键A让元件排列整齐# 常用快捷键速查 # 空格键 - 旋转元件 # M键 - 移动元件 # Q键 - 切换单位(mm/inch) # Ctrl鼠标滚轮 - 缩放视图4. 布线技巧让电流优雅流动布线是PCB设计中最具创造性的环节就像在绘制一幅电子迷宫图。好的布线不仅功能正常还具有独特的美感。层级策略顶层主要走水平线底层主要走垂直线通过过孔连接不同层线宽参考表信号类型推荐线宽说明5V电源0.5mm承载较大电流3.3V电源0.4mm中等电流GND铺铜处理最佳接地方式普通信号0.3mm一般IO引脚高频信号0.2mm需阻抗控制布线技巧先布电源线再布信号线避免90度直角走线用45度斜角关键信号线如复位线尽量短使用泪滴(Teardrop)加强焊盘连接最后进行大面积铺铜GND5. 设计验证避免昂贵的打样错误在发送PCB生产前必须进行彻底检查。嘉立创EDA提供了强大的验证工具能帮你发现大多数潜在问题。检查清单[ ] DRC设计规则检查无报错[ ] 所有网络连接正确飞线全部消失[ ] 丝印清晰不重叠字体大小1.2-1.5mm[ ] 3D预览检查元件无碰撞[ ] 板框尺寸符合预期[ ] 定位孔位置正确常见问题速查DRC报错间距不足检查是否误设了过严的设计规则确认实际间距是否真的过小3D预览显示元件悬空检查元件封装是否正确确认所有元件都有对应的3D模型飞线无法消除检查是否有未连接的引脚确认网络标签是否正确匹配完成所有检查后你就可以自信地下单生产了。嘉立创提供了从设计到生产的无缝衔接通常5天内就能拿到你亲手设计的PCB板。第一次看到自己设计的实体电路板时的那种成就感绝对是值得体验的。

更多文章